Transaction 31a7c6961793d83dd1dc8f0c5e60e2cf3e08f707d7c329a9536f38d750d6025f

2 Input
2 Outputs
  • 31a7c6961793d83dd1dc8f0c5e60e2cf3e08f707d7c329a9536f38d750d6025f:0
  • value  9900000
    address  17wgCLLzjovi5J7uhSZVLxqesYzMZKrAtT
  • 31a7c6961793d83dd1dc8f0c5e60e2cf3e08f707d7c329a9536f38d750d6025f:1
  • value  87836
    address  3BMEXkHYTro5fY5jzj5X8aKTuLcx8p9Ny9